At the beginning of this year, I heard a voice that told me a word “Light”during my prayer, which gives me the idea and goal to create this Light of Hope series. It’s a collection of the lights from nature that reminds the presence of God. As James 1:17 said, “ Every good and perfect gift is from above, coming down from the Father of the heavenly lights, who does not change like shifting shadows.”
The first piece I painted called” Your light sets me free“, reminds me that once I was in the darkness, but now I am in the light. In 2015, my life changed completely, I lost joy and hope. I had lots of things going on that are too heavy for me to breath. I was looking for joy that I had before. But I couldn’t do it by any efforts I made. Then Jesus found me in 2016, He called me out from the darkness, and bring light to my life. He set me free from the anxiety, weariness and burdens and bring me joy that I never had before. As John 8:12 said:”I am the light of the world. Whoever follows me will never walk in darkness but will have the light of life.”
The birds in the most of the paintings represent people who are attracted by the Light of Jesus, closer they are flying to the light, more joy and freedom they get.
